Transaction 8b84ecfc288deb5e7dfc8332e6927b82d25c8b59c6a8bee166a35c06578e43c1
1 Input
1 Output
-
8b84ecfc288deb5e7dfc8332e6927b82d25c8b59c6a8bee166a35c06578e43c1:0
- value
- 3928342
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 66502d4a9721fcde181d67ab7b2ba16ccc2c5823 OP_EQUAL
- address
- MHE9CnbRzMuDio6LGXPa61pCtkHqngJPvF